Subject: Re: [PATCH] arm64: dts: qcom: sdm845: add missing power-controller compatible
Date: Tue, 21 Dec 2021 12:28:45 +0530 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20211221065845.GC26872@thinkpad>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20211220211443.106754-1-david@ixit.cz>
On Mon, Dec 20, 2021 at 10:14:43PM +0100, David Heidelberg wrote:
> dt-schema expect to have fallback compatible, which is now in-place.
>
> Fixes warning generated by `make qcom/sdm845-oneplus-fajita.dtb`:
> ar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sdm845-oneplus-fajita.dt.yaml: power-controller@c300000: compatible: ['qcom,sdm845-aoss-qmp'] is too short
> From schema: Documentation/devicetree/bindings/soc/qcom/qcom,aoss-qmp.yaml
>
> Signed-off-by: David Heidelberg <david@ixit.cz>
> ---
> ar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sdm845.dtsi | 2 +-
> 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
>
> di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sdm845.dtsi b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sdm845.dtsi
> index 92ab4513a08b..dbdb4243499c 100644
> ---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sdm845.dtsi
> +++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/qcom/sdm845.dtsi
> @@ -4619,7 +4619,7 @@ aoss_reset: reset-controller@c2a0000 {
> };
>
> aoss_qmp: power-controller@c300000 {
> - compatible = "qcom,sdm845-aoss-qmp";
> + compatible = "qcom,sdm845-aoss-qmp", "qcom,aoss-qmp";
"qcom,sdm845-aoss-qmp" compatible is supported by the driver. So ideally we
don't need a fallback here.
Is this something for DT backwards compatibility?
Thanks,
Mani
> reg = <0 0x0c300000 0 0x100000>;
> interrupts = <GIC_SPI 389 IRQ_TYPE_EDGE_RISING>;
> mboxes = <&apss_shared 0>;
> --
> 2.34.1
>
